APPLICATION INFORMATION
Single Device Application
Figure 10 shows a typical Single Device Applica-
tion. With the shown external RC network, the
higher chopping frequency is 20 kHz.
In the figure 11, 12 and 13 are shown the wave-
forms required to drive the motor in Half/Full Step
in FULL MODE OPERATING (FMO) and SIMPLI-
FIED MODE OPERATING (SMO). The sense re-
sistor defines the total motor current. This means
that when two phases are ON, the sense current
is two times the phase current. In this case the
sense resistor value is R
is the reference voltage and I
We have supposed that the phase current is of
the same intensity in the two phases. When only
one phase in ON, the current flowing in the sens-
ing resistor is the phase current: this occurs in
half step driving mode. The Figures 14 and 15
show the envelope of the sensing voltage in full
and half step respectively.

Fig. 15 shows also what happens when the re-
duced current level selected is at 70% of the
nominal value. The motor torque is proportional to
the vectorial sum of the phase currents: it can be
seen that the unipolar stepper motor control actu-
ated by L6223A in half step is at constant torque
but not at constat current.
